After creating lots of buzz and hype, Mercedes-Benz has finally taken the wraps off of its 2021 S-Class, which now packs more tech than ever. Take a look at it in our preview video.
The Best Car in the World: 2021 Mercedes S-Class Preview
After creating lots of buzz and hype, Mercedes-Benz has finally taken the wraps off of its 2021 S-Class, which now packs more tech than ever. Take a look at it in our preview video.